Trezor Model One 固件更新机制如何确保安全性和可靠性?
222
0
0
0
Trezor Model One 是市场上最受欢迎的硬件加密货币钱包之一。它提供了一个安全的离线存储加密资产的解决方案,并通过其固件更新机制确保钱包的安全性和可靠性。
固件更新机制的重要性
硬件钱包固件更新是确保钱包安全和功能的重要方面。固件更新可以修复安全漏洞、添加新功能并提高钱包性能。
Trezor Model One 固件更新过程
当有新的固件版本时,Trezor 团队会发布更新并提供详细的更新说明。用户可以选择是否更新固件。更新过程包括几个步骤,确保更新安全和可靠。
- 验证固件完整性:在更新之前,用户需要验证固件文件的完整性。Trezor 提供了一个验证工具,用户可以验证固件文件的哈希值与官方发布值是否匹配。这个过程确保了固件文件在下载和传输过程中没有被篡改。
- 安全传输:一旦验证了固件文件的完整性,用户需要将固件传输到 Trezor 设备。这个过程是通过一个加密的连接完成的,确保传输过程的安全和私密。
- 数字签名验证:在安装固件之前,Trezor 设备会验证固件的数字签名。每个固件版本都由 Trezor 团队使用私钥签名,确保固件的真实性和完整性。如果签名验证失败,设备将拒绝安装固件。
- 安全安装:在验证固件签名之后,设备将开始安装固件。这个过程包括几个安全检查,确保固件正确安装并兼容设备。
固件安全性验证
除了更新过程中的验证步骤,Trezor 还通过外部安全审计和开源社区参与来确保固件的安全性。
- 外部安全审计:Trezor 定期聘请第三方安全公司来审计其固件代码。这些安全审计可以发现任何潜在的安全漏洞或弱点,并提供建议和最佳实践来提高固件安全性。
- 开源社区参与:Trezomet Model One 的固件是开源的,这意味着任何人都可以查看、审核和贡献代码。开源社区提供的额外监督和贡献可以帮助发现和解决任何潜在的问题,并提高固件的安全性和可靠性。
Trezor Model One 通过严格的固件更新机制、外部安全审计和开源社区参与,确保了其固件的安全性和可靠性。这个过程展示了 Trezor 团队对安全性的重视,并提供了用户可以信任的加密货币存储解决方案。